lauren0309 Posted April 20, 2004 #2 Share Posted April 20, 2004 Take the cab. Its cheaper and you don't have to wait for all the other flights to come in before you can go to the ship. We once took the transfer and had to wait at the airport for over an hour waiting for other flights to come in to fill up out bus. With the cab you get a ticket (its one set price approx. $18) at the airport and get a taxi waiting right outside and you will be driven right to the ship. gkrebs Posted April 21, 2004 #5 Share Posted April 21, 2004 Your flight depature time depends alot on who your flying and the size of the ship your coming off of. We were On AOS 2 years ago and barely made a 1:30 flight at of San Juan, and only becasue we were first class pax on Delta Last year, coming off the Dawn Princess and on American, we were at the airpoprt and checked in at 10:10. We got off the ship at 9:30 American Airlines has there own side at San Juan and is alot better able to handle the crowds, The other side with Delta, Continental and others can not handle the volumes as well. If you on either of these airlines, take a flight home around 3:00. It can take hours to get through these lines. That is if you are traveling on a Saturday or Sunday. Monday departures are not quite as bad.
